League of Legends Wiki 

League of Legends, or LoL for short is a multiplayer online battle arena game developed and published by Riot Games in 2009. The game was inspired by Defense of the Ancients, a custom map for Warcraft III, and Riot's founders aimed to create a standalone game in the same genre. Since its launch in October 2009, League has been free-to-play and funded through purchasable character customization. It is available on Microsoft Windows and macOS platforms.

In the game, two teams of five players engage in player-versus-player combat, with each team occupying and defending their half of the map. Each player controls a character called a "champion," each with unique abilities and styles of play. During a match, champions gain power by collecting experience points, earning gold, and purchasing items to defeat the opposing team. In League's primary mode, Summoner's Rift, the objective is for one team to reach the enemy base and destroy their "Nexus," a large structure within.

 League of Legends 13.6 Early Patch Notes 

Champions

Ashe

  • Passive damage increased from 110 percent plus crit chance to 115 percent plus crit chance.

Aurelion Sol

  • E cooldown changed from 12-10 to 12.
  • Stardust required for R2 increased from 75 to 100.
  • R1 stun duration reduced from 1.25 seconds to one second, cast range reduced from 1,250 to 1,100.
  • R2 knock-up duration reduced from 1.25 seconds to one second, cast range reduced from 1,250 to 1,100.

Galio

  • E cooldown reduced from 12-8 seconds to 11-7.
  • W damage reduction increased from 20-40 percent (plus eight percent magic resist) to 25-45 percent (plus 12 percent magic resist).

Talon

  • Base mana increased from 377 to 400.
  • Passive damage increased from 75-255 to 80-280.
  • W mana cost reduced from 55-75 to 50-70.
  • R damage increased from 90-180 to 90-200.

Vayne

  • Passive move speed increased from 30 to 45.
  • Q attack damage ratio increased from 60-80 percent to 75-115 percent, Q buff duration reduced from seven seconds to three seconds.
  • W percentage health damage changed from 4-12 percent to 6-10 percent.

Veigar

  • Base health reduced from 575 to 550.
  • Base attack range reduced from 21 to 18.
  • W damage changed from 100-300 to 85-305.

Yuumi

  • Q cooldown changed from 7.5-6.25 to 6.5 flat, mana cost increased from 50-75 to 50-100, range/speed reduced.
  • R bonus 20-60 resists removed.

Zeri

  • Changes removed from patch.

Items

Bloodthirster

  • Shield reduced from 180-450 (level 9-18) to 100-400 (level 8-18).

Nashor’s Tooth

  • Ability haste added: 15.
  • Build path adjusted (Riot has not yet revealed details).
  • Total cost increased from 3,000 to 3,200.

Navori Quickblades

  • Cooldown refund reduced from 15 to 12 percent.

Runes

Legend: Bloodline

  • Maximum life steal reduced from six percent to 5.25 percent.
  • Max health reduced from 100 to 85.

Lethal Tempo

  • Ranged attack speed reduced from 30-54 percent (maxes at level 12) to 24-54 percent (maxes at level 18).

Systems

Dragons

  • Dragon kill buff reduced by around 10 to 15 percent.

League Patch 13.6 Release Date     

Riot's patch schedule has confirmed that the upcoming update for League of Legends in 2023 will be released on Wednesday, March 22. The patch will be rolled out globally throughout the day, starting in Australia at approximately 10am (AEDT). The following are some of the major League servers' critical patch rollout times:During the patch update, there will be a few hours of downtime, and matchmaking and competitive queues will be disabled on all League servers three hours before the patch's official release and activation.

  • 3am PT (NA)
  • 5am GMT (EU West)
  • 3am CET (EU North East)
  • 8am KR (Korea)
